Overview
RMS-1000C High-Temp Conductive Material Resistivity Measurement System is a professional instrument for evaluating conductive material electrical properties. As a leading resistivity measurement system supplier, we provide nΩ-level precision measurement for carbon-based, metal-based, metal oxide, and conductive polymer materials. The system adopts four-wire resistance method with patented probe fixture, ensuring accurate data even at high temperatures. Ideal for research institutes, universities, and quality control laboratories requiring reliable bulk resistivity testing.
Specifications
| Parameter | Value |
| Measurement Principle | Four-wire resistivity measurement method |
| Main Measurement | Resistance & resistivity vs temperature/time |
| Resistance Range | 1nΩ ~ 1GΩ |
| Atmosphere | High temperature; vacuum / controlled atmosphere |
| Sample Forms | Discs, blocks, bars |
| Notable Features | Integrated design; left-right probe fixture; WiFi training; fault diagnosis indicators |
| Temperature Range | RT-600°C / 1000°C |
| Temperature Control Accuracy | ±0.5°C |
| Temperature Control Method | PID precision control |
| Heating Rate | 0-10°C/min (typical 3°C/min) |
| Resistivity Range | 0.1nΩ.cm ~ 100MΩ.cm |
| Sample Specification | 10mm×10mm×20mm |
| Measurement Method | Four-wire resistance method |
| Electrode Material | Left/right: Platinum; Center: Tungsten carbide |
| Display | 10.1" color touchscreen |
| Data Interface | USB |
| Data Storage | TXT format |
| Dimensions (L×H×W) | 630×640×450mm |
| Weight | 42.5kg |
| Power Supply | 220V±10%, 50Hz |
| Working Environment | 5°C to +40°C |
| Standards | ASTM B193-02, GB/T6146-2010, GB/T15662-1995 |
Applications
- RMS-1000C is widely used for resistivity measurement of carbon-based conductive materials (graphite, carbon black), metal-based materials (copper, aluminum, alloys), metal oxide conductive materials, structural conductive polymers, and composite conductive materials. Essential for battery electrode materials, electromagnetic shielding materials, conductive coatings, and electronic component manufacturing.
